Ensure people follow Covid SOPs, get vaccinated: Baseer Khan directs Officers

ANANTNAG: Advisor to Lieutenant Governor, Baseer Ahmad Khan today chaired a series of meetings with officers, PRI/ULB members, traders and transporter’s associations, religious leaders of Anantnag & Kulgam districts here at Dak Banglow Khanabal to take stock of Covid mitigation efforts, besides the modalities that need to be put in place to tackle the pandemic in the twin districts.

Khan impressed upon the officers to implement the Covid guidelines in letter and spirit while ensuring that basic services like food, water, medicine etc are provided to the people uninterruptedly. He called for greater and active involvement of Panchayat Raj Institutions, Urban Local Bodies members, local Auqaf committees and religious leaders in this regard.

Advisor directed the officers to ensure that all target groups besides employees, bankers, traders etc, where chances of virus exposure are more, get vaccinated in nearest future.  He further directed to fumigate and sanitize the offices, banks, ATMs and market places where people to people interaction is more.

Khan directed for creation of dedicated control rooms at District, Sub-division & Block levels headed by senior officers and manned by officials of line departments so that the medical emergencies besides public grievances are addressed in real time.

Advisor exhorted for ensuring that wage employment programmes like MGNREGA and agricultural operations go smoothly with adherence to Covid SOPs, adding the government is taking calibrated measures for saving both lives and livelihoods together.

Highlighting the importance of Information Education and Communication activities for mitigating the infections, he asked the officers to rope in PRI/ULB members, religious leaders and committees at micro level in this regard.

Khan stressed for augmenting and readying the health infrastructure, besides preparing a meticulous and actionable plan to address any medical exigency. He asked both the Deputy Commissioners to have resources assessment done in terms of infrastructure, Oxygen availability, bed capacity, ventilators and man power. He advised them to augment the bed capacity and other infrastructure to be ready for any spike in covid positive cases. He stressed to ensure new oxygen plants are put to trial immediately and within next two to three days these plants be made operational. The Advisor directed the Deputy Commissioners to conceptualise plans for efficient vaccination, management of containment zones, movement of people, food and supplies, medicine, emergencies, avenues of wages and other aspects that need prime focus at this stage. He directed them to have mobile supply vans ready to suffice to the needs of people at their door steps in the containment zones.

Earlier, Deputy Commissioners Anantnag and Kulgam, Dr. Piyush Singla and  Dr. Bilal Mohi-ud-din  respectively informed the Advisor about their Covid management efforts besides the achievements made so far.

It was given out that Covid restrictions are being fully implemented on ground besides Covid appropriate behaviour is being exhibited by the masses.

It was further given out more than 40% and 50% target populations has been vaccinated in Anantnag & Kulgam respectively.  The Advisor lauded the efforts of civil and Police administrations of both the districts for their commendable work during this unprecedented time.

Addressing the PRI/ULB members, representatives of traders, transporters and religious leaders, Baseer Khan appealed for their active cooperation to tackle the pandemic effectively. He enjoined upon them to fulfil their responsibility in leading the society out of this deadly disease.  He also stressed on  the traders’ and transporters’ delegations to adhere to the Covid guidelines and restrictions besides forming Adda committees and volunteer groups who will look after the implementation.

DDC Chairman Anantnag, DDC Vice Chairperson Kulgam,  other Council Members of both districts, Chairman MC Anantnag, Directors of RDD and Tourism, SSP Anantnag, ACD Anantnag, CMO Anantnag, Engineers of JJM, PDD, R&B, officers from essential services departments & other concerned officers also attended the meetings.
